Product Definition:


An automotive pressure plate is a component of the clutch system in a car or truck. It is located between the engine and the clutch disc, and it uses springs to apply pressure to the disc. This helps transmit power from the engine to the transmission, and it also helps keep the transmission synchronized with the engine.
